Why “Sheryl Underwood Husband Bridge” Started Trending

The viral search trend began after Netflix aired “The Roast of Kevin Hart,” a celebrity-filled comedy event featuring several well-known comedians and entertainers.

During the roast, comedian Shane Gillis made multiple jokes about Underwood’s late husband, including remarks involving bridges and balconies. Another comedian, Tony Hinchcliffe, also referenced her husband’s death during his set.

The comments immediately triggered reactions online.

Many viewers criticized the material as insensitive because Underwood’s husband died by suicide decades ago. Social media users posted thousands of reactions within hours of the broadcast, with many saying jokes involving mental health and suicide should not be used for entertainment.

Others defended the comedians by pointing out that roast events traditionally involve harsh humor aimed at celebrities in attendance.

Despite the backlash online, cameras during the event showed Underwood laughing at several moments during the roast. She later responded with jokes of her own while addressing the comedians onstage.

That response only added more discussion online, with some viewers praising her composure while others said the moment still felt uncomfortable regardless of her reaction.


What Happened to Sheryl Underwood’s Husband?

Underwood has spoken publicly over the years about the devastating loss of her late husband, Michael.

The two married in 1987 and remained together for approximately three years before his death in 1990. According to interviews Underwood has given throughout her career, Michael worked as a chef and privately battled depression.

The comedian has repeatedly described the experience as one of the most painful moments of her life.

During past television appearances, Underwood explained that grief from suicide never fully disappears. She has spoken emotionally about the note her husband left behind and how survivors of suicide loss often struggle with unanswered questions for years afterward.

In one interview, she recalled the final day she saw him alive and described the emotional trauma that followed.

Those deeply personal revelations resurfaced online almost immediately after the Netflix roast aired, as viewers revisited clips of her discussing grief, depression, and emotional healing.

Sheryl Underwood’s Career Has Always Balanced Comedy and Pain

Underwood built her career through stand-up comedy before becoming one of television’s most recognizable daytime personalities.

She first gained national recognition as a finalist in the Miller Lite Comedy Search in the late 1980s. Over the years, she became a major presence in Black comedy and later transitioned into mainstream television.

Millions of viewers know her from “The Talk,” where she served as one of the longest-running co-hosts in the show’s history.

Outside television, Underwood has also hosted radio programs, performed nationwide stand-up tours, and remained active in entertainment and philanthropic work.

What has made her especially relatable to fans is her willingness to discuss personal hardships openly.

Rather than hiding painful experiences, she has often used humor and honesty to connect with audiences dealing with grief, depression, and emotional trauma.

That openness is part of why the latest roast controversy struck such a nerve with viewers.

For many fans, Underwood is not simply a celebrity comedian. She represents resilience after tragedy.

Roast Comedy Continues Dividing Audiences

Celebrity roasts have existed for decades, often built around shock humor and insults designed to provoke laughter through discomfort.

Streaming platforms and viral social media clips, however, have changed how audiences consume those moments.

In previous eras, roast jokes stayed largely within live events or niche television audiences. Today, individual clips circulate instantly online, reaching viewers who may not normally watch roast comedy at all.

That broader exposure often creates backlash when jokes involve sensitive topics like death, addiction, race, or mental health.

The Kevin Hart roast now joins a growing list of comedy events that sparked widespread debate after viral moments spread online.

Some comedians continue defending roast culture as one of the few remaining spaces for unrestricted humor. Critics argue that personal trauma should not become public entertainment.

Underwood’s situation sits directly at the center of that debate.
